MODEL OF CONSUMER BEHAVIOR• Consumer buyer behavior refers to the buying
behavior of final consumers—individuals(individu) and households (rumah tangga) who buy goods and services for personal consumption.
• Consumer market refers to all of the personal consumption (kegunaan peribadi) of final consumers.
CULTURAL (BUDAYA)
Culture is the learned values, perceptions, wants, and
behavior from family and other important institutions.
A subculture explains a culture within a culture.
Example: Malaysian Culture
Malay, Chinese, Indian culture
Kelantanese Malay, Mongolian Chinese
and Northern Indian culture

SOCIAL CLASS
(LAPISAN MASYARAKAT)
• Social classes are society’s relatively permanent
(tetap) and ordered (teratur) divisions whose
members share similar values, interests, and
behaviors.
• Measured by a combination of occupation,
income, education, wealth, and other variables.
(pekerjaan, pendapatan, pendidikan, kekayaan)
• Reference Groups: Groups that form a comparison or reference in forming attitudes or behavior
• Family is the most important consumer-buying organization in society. The groups, family, clubs, and organizations that a person belongs to define his/her social role and status.

PERSONAL
• Occupation : affects the goods and services
bought by consumers.

Lifestyle is a person’s pattern of living as
expressed in his or her psychographics.- Party animal
- Healthy living
- Sports oriented
- Workoholic
- Glamour Kitten
• Self-Concept : an idea of the self constructed from the beliefs one holds about oneself and the responses of others.
"a self-concept is largely a reflection of the reactions of others towards the individual"
